What is the population of Woodridge?

According to the 2021 census, Woodridge had a population of 12,982 residents

What is the median age of residents in Woodridge?

The median age in Woodridge is 33 years, which is five years below the national median

Can you share a brief history of the Woodridge area?

Woodridge got its name from a property once owned by Octavius Stubbs, and the railway platform opened in early 1917, establishing the name for the station and later the suburb. The area was originally part of the historic town of Booran, surveyed in 1888 after the South Coast railway line was built
